But the problem still persists, all these bestowments are coming at the expense of DMG officials ...................
Its really an intelligent question that if PMS is rising than it must be at the expense of DMG...But the answer is a big NAY........ it was DMG encroaching upon provincial services share.. I wud cite certain instances;
1)25% seats are reserved for DMG in BS.17,(73 seats),and in BS.18 their share rises to 40%(143 seats),BS.19,50%,BS.20,60% and BS.21% it reaches to staggering 65% of the total number of seats..... Now analyse, is it possible that 73 persons can be promoted against 143 seats reserved for DMG in BS 18.........logic is simple they want ripid promotion and dont want others to climb the promotion ladder.secondly,the ratios were unilaterally fixed through an illegal Moeen Qureshi formula,1993, and that even formula has never been implemented.
2)If by chance a PCS officer manages to get promotion to senior grades he is made to serve under junior DMG officers,eg Secretary Education,Ahad Khan cheema,BS.18 Dmg officer was the supervisory officer of Chairman Punjab Text Book Board,a BS 21 PCS...is it fair??
